服务器学习网 > 服务器学习 > 阿里云服务器如何做301跳转?

阿里云服务器如何做301跳转?

服务器学习网综合整理   2024-07-12 16:21:29

首先,你需要确保你的阿里云服务器上已经安装了Web服务器软件。以Nginx为例,安装并启动Nginx服务后,你需要找到Nginx的配置文件。在Linux系统中,这个文件通常位于/etc/nginx/sites-available/default。 接下来,打开配置文件并进行编辑。在server块中,...

在网站运营中,301跳转是一个重要的优化工具,它能够将旧网址永久性地重定向到新网址,确保用户体验的同时,也维护了搜索引擎的友好性。那么,如何在阿里云服务器上实现301跳转呢?

首先,你需要确保你的阿里云服务器上已经安装了Web服务器软件。以Nginx为例,安装并启动Nginx服务后,你需要找到Nginx的配置文件。在Linux系统中,这个文件通常位于/etc/nginx/sites-available/default

接下来,打开配置文件并进行编辑。在server块中,你需要添加301跳转的规则。例如,如果你想要将example.com重定向到www.example.com,你可以添加以下代码:

server {
    listen 80;
    server_name example.com;
    **return 301 $scheme://www.example.com$request_uri;**
}

这段代码的作用就是告诉服务器,当有人访问example.com时,应该将其重定向到www.example.com,并保持原有的请求路径不变。

最后,保存并退出配置文件。然后,你需要重启Nginx服务,使新的配置生效。

阿里云服务器如何做301跳转?

通过以上步骤,你就可以在阿里云服务器上成功实现301跳转了。记住,正确的配置和及时的重启是确保301跳转生效的关键。

推荐文章